Email deliverability tool definition
Email deliverability tool is software that helps businesses optimize email campaigns to improve deliverability rates and inbox placement.
Email deliverability tool features
Email deliverability tools provide features such as technical email setup, email warm-up, bounce rate and email engagement tracking, DMARC reporting, recipient validation, sender reputation management, ready-made templates, and other guidance — all to increase your inbox placement.
As a rule, email deliverability software integrates with email marketing and testing tools. It can also be a part of more sophisticated marketing automation platforms that offer abundant features for growing email deliverability and enhancing overall email marketing performance.

Mail-tester
Mail-tester is one of the most popular tools to check how well your email account is prepared for hitting the user’s Inbox. The service analyzes your email message to ensure each element of your email campaign favors high deliverability. All you need to do is send an email from your domain to the unique email address generated by Mail-tester.
Upon receiving your email, the tool will rate your email deliverability on a scale from 1 to 10 and provide you with a detailed report, displaying your SpamAssassin rating, informing you whether you’re properly authenticated, and showing you how your message can be improved.
Mail-tester checks whether your SPF and DKIM are set up and valid. You can do this quick analysis without sending an email by simply entering your domain name and DKIM Selector right on the Mail-tester’s website.
Mail-tester pricing
Mail-tester is a free tool for manual testing. You don’t need to create an account. If you wish to integrate test results into your application or have a list of all tests performed within the last 30 days, you’ll need to make an account. The basic price for 500 tests, in this case, is around $50.
MxToolbox
MxToolbox is a complex solution for email deliverability issues. It’s easier to say what tests the tool doesn’t perform than what tests it runs. By default, the service will let you look up MX records against any given domain. But you can run dozens of tests such as SPF record, DMARC, DKIM lookup, Blacklist Check, and more.
The Email Health Check will execute hundreds of domain/email/network performance tests to ensure your systems are online and performing optimally. The report will then highlight critical areas for your domain that need to be resolved, including blacklist, mail server, web server, and DNS issues.
MxToolboxl can do an email header analysis for you, checking your email headers for readability. Simply paste your email header, and the tool will do the rest.
MxToolbox pricing
MxToolbox offers a free plan, though it’s limited to blacklist monitoring only. If you want to run other tests, you can choose between two paid plans – Delivery Center at $129/month for monitoring 5 domains and 500 messages or Delivery Center Plus at $399/month for monitoring 5 domains and 5,000,000 messages.
Litmus
Litmus cares about your email deliverability by running pre-send email testing for you. The tool checks links, images, and other critical elements to optimize your email for more opens and conversions.
Additionally, Litmus does spam testing. It checks your email infrastructure (DKIM, SPF, and DMARC records), analyzes IP addresses and domain names against common blacklists, scans your email across popular spam filters, and provides practical advice on how to fix issues and improve your email deliverability, so you can generate the best possible results.
Litmus pricing
Litmus doesn’t have a free plan but offers a 7-day free trial for you to test its features. The basic pain plan costs $79/month.

Sender Score
Sender Score is the tool for checking your sender reputation. Although there’s nothing extraordinary about this service, the solution is absolutely free and copes with its basic functions well: it evaluates your domain reputation based on such factors as email volume, the number of complaints, external reputation, rejected messages, and more.
You just need to enter your IP address and company information, and the tool will generate your sender score (from 0 to 100) based on how mailbox providers view your IP address.
If your sender score is below 70, you need to repair your sender reputation. A score from 70 to 80 means you should continue following industry best practices and optimizing your email program. A score above 80 indicates your sender reputation is great.
Sender Score pricing
Sender Score is a free tool.

GlockApps
GlockApps is a multifunctional email deliverability service that includes a variety of tools to boost your inbox placement. You can check your email deliverability and get a report of any potential issues harming it, monitor your domain and IP against 50+ industry blacklists, analyze DMARC to prevent spoofing and phishing from your domain, run automatic inbox tests, and get notified if your email goes to spam.
GlockApps can also analyze the content of your email copy and HTML. If you notice any HTML errors, you can use the tool’s template editor to fix the most common HTML issues. Finally, GlockApp will provide you with recommendations on how you can optimize your email for higher deliverability.
GlockApps pricing
GloskApps allows running 3 email spam tests for free. The basic paid plan costs $59/month.

Unspam
Unspam is an email deliverability tool that checks whether your IP and domain has been blacklisted, analyzes your SPF, DKIM, and DMARC settings, and does many other checks, similarly to Mail-tester. The service gives you a test email address; you send your email message and get a detailed report about major deliverability issues.
You can use Unspam for your email content optimization – the tool allows you to preview your emails for every device, platform, and OS, checks emails for broken links, and, most importantly, provides recommendations on how to improve your email copy for better deliverability thanks to the Eye-Tracking Prediction Heat Map feature.
Unspam pricing
Unspam offers a free plan for 3 tests, previews, and heatmaps per month. The basic paid plan will cost you $9/month.
